Ballmertshofen Castle
Ballmertshofen Castle is a 16th-century castle located in the Ballmertshofen section of Dischingen in the Heidenheim district of Baden-Württemberg in Germany.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Taxis Castle
Castle
Photo: Carsten Steger,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Schloss Taxis is a privately owned castle in Dischingen in the Heidenheim district of Baden-Württemberg in Germany. The castle is owned by the princely house of Thurn und Taxis and is not open for visitors. Taxis Castle is situated 2½ km north of Ballmertshofen Castle.
